Feral Hearts

Whereas hearts are led by loving's blindness and feral moans drift idly on the wind rendering those stricken deaf and mindless their voyage - sweet beginning of no end Full sails, distant horizons, cresting seas winds rippling the canvas short of gale a shiver of timbers - buckling of knees a crumbling of vows they wouldn't let fail Yet hearts encompass a passion - a will to scream at the night - to curse their own tears to challenge the wind until it goes still to cherish the mast - to conquer love's fears The taming of the feral heart must be to love and in the loving set it free 10/4/2020 Love Sonnet Poetry Contest
